News Advisory:
Two leading international tobacco control advocates, Dr. Eva
Kralikova of the Czech Republic and Mary Assunta of Malaysia, will be
in New York City on April 22 to discuss the tobacco industry's
aggressive pursuit of new markets and customers around the world,
with disastrous consequences for public health. The advocates will
also discuss ongoing negotiations on an international tobacco control
treaty, the Framework Convention on Tobacco Control, and the need for
U.S. leadership.
